I made these animal cards following a lesson about wild animals. I made groups of 4/5 children and gave a set of cards to each group. Each group had also a happy and a sad smile made of cardboard. Each person in the group should pick the happy smile and an animal that he/she likes and make a sentence like this, for example: "I like lions.". If the students aren't familiar with the plural forms yet, I help them, writing the plural form on the back of the cards. This set of cards has not only wild animals, but also pets and farm animals. Vocabulary included: Wild animals - bear, camel, frog, giraffe, hippo, kangaroo, dolphin, elephant, lion, monkey, snake. Pets - dog, cat, mouse, hamster, parrot, bird, fish, guinea pig, turtle. Farm animals - chicken, cow, duck, goat, horse, pig, rabbit, rooster, sheep, turkey. 2.08Mb

The 2012 Summer Olympic Games was held in London from 27 July to 12 August 2012, followed by the 2012 Paralympic Games from 29 August to 9 September. How many times has London hosted the Olympics? London has now hosted the Olympic games three times - 1908, 1948 and 2012 How took part in the London 2012 Olympics? 205 nations took part in 300 events at the Olympic Games in 2012. 147 nations took part in the Paralympic Games.
